Bull sharks are summer visitors to the Bay. This shark species is more tolerant of low salinity and has been found as far north as the Patuxent River in the mid-Bay region. WebMar 26, 2024 · Bull Shark ( Carcharhinus leucas) inhabits tropical and subtropical waters of all oceans, but most importantly, it’s capable of traveling hundreds of kilometers into fresh waters. The most aggressive of their genus, these gray giants have white bellies, distinct long bodies and short snouts. Their size is impressive: one can easily encounter ...
